India Exim to help finance Ghana airport solar power project

The Export-Import Bank of India is to provide about $10 million to help finance a project to power Ghana's airports with solar power.Ghana's Kotoka International Airport - the country's largest airport, serving the capital Accra - is likely to be the first to benefit from the project...
